Ok - I thought I explained the point. Read, read, read - please.

The state of the industry is so not the same as it was fifteen years ago - or for that matter before the internet was developed for such widespread use.

THE POINT IS: People use other people's products for their own upkeep. Such has truncated the possibilities for the economy. People use to buy vinyl which kept labels, producers, djs, record stores, nightclubs brimming with business. Now stores are shutting down, producers get their product put on the internet (mostly from demos made for prospective signing), djs download tracks onto cds instead of purchasing vinyl.

Same as with Designers - that is where Prada and the like have similarities. For example, Isaac Mizrahi has implemented a line for a discount store like Target. If people are gonna rip him off - he'd rather not design. He'll make affordable items for consumers, so as to avoid fakes sold on the street.

You see people in the "club world" think that the crap you hear on radio "which is what LOUIE" survives on, is the stuff that is coming from real hard working individuals from their studios and their constant study of music and programs. Hey, its easy to play music from the radio, a pre-mix cd..... It's not easy to produce....Most of you have no idea what so many young and old producers go through to appeal to the masses because of all this crap. And that is what it is - CRAP.... Maybe soon, hopefully soon, the kiddies will wake up.

Another instance is, many big name rappers have decided to stop putting out albums for the same reason. Wasn't Jay Z's album on the net before it was even released? That is his creativity someone stole.
